Makefile
changeset 268 a47b3b0d7bf4
parent 222 770233c1df06
child 280 87cdbff4962e
equal deleted inserted replaced
267:8a8ea74e1b87 268:a47b3b0d7bf4
    12 options:
    12 options:
    13 	@echo dwm build options:
    13 	@echo dwm build options:
    14 	@echo "CFLAGS   = ${CFLAGS}"
    14 	@echo "CFLAGS   = ${CFLAGS}"
    15 	@echo "LDFLAGS  = ${LDFLAGS}"
    15 	@echo "LDFLAGS  = ${LDFLAGS}"
    16 	@echo "CC       = ${CC}"
    16 	@echo "CC       = ${CC}"
       
    17 	@echo "LD       = ${LD}"
    17 
    18 
    18 .c.o:
    19 .c.o:
    19 	@echo CC $<
    20 	@echo CC $<
    20 	@${CC} -c ${CFLAGS} $<
    21 	@${CC} -c ${CFLAGS} $<
    21 
    22 
    25 	@echo creating $@ from config.default.h
    26 	@echo creating $@ from config.default.h
    26 	@cp config.default.h $@
    27 	@cp config.default.h $@
    27 
    28 
    28 dwm: ${OBJ}
    29 dwm: ${OBJ}
    29 	@echo LD $@
    30 	@echo LD $@
    30 	@${CC} -o $@ ${OBJ} ${LDFLAGS}
    31 	@${LD} -o $@ ${OBJ} ${LDFLAGS}
    31 	@strip $@
    32 	@strip $@
    32 
    33 
    33 clean:
    34 clean:
    34 	@echo cleaning
    35 	@echo cleaning
    35 	@rm -f dwm ${OBJ} dwm-${VERSION}.tar.gz
    36 	@rm -f dwm ${OBJ} dwm-${VERSION}.tar.gz